It is necessary that the working stress should be well below the elastic limit and to achieve this condition, the ultimate stress is divided by factor of safety to obtain working stress. This course is concerned with the design and analysis of machine and structural components. since these are load carrying members, an analysis of loads is of fundamental importance. a sophisticated stress or deflection analysis is of little value if it is based on incorrect loads. The different forces acting on a machine part produces various types of stresses, which will be discussed in this chapter. Tensile or compressive stress acts normal to the stress plane. c. shear force: shear involves applying a load parallel to a plane which caused the material on one side of the plane to want to slide across the material on the other side of the plane.
